13-month-old girl has been confirmed to have polio virus


Peshawar: Another case of polio has been reported in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a.
According to the Health Department, a 13-month-old girl has been confirmed to have polio virus in Tatta area of Tank district of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a.
The Health Department says that the samples of the polio-infected child were taken last December and this is the fifth polio case reported from Tank in the year 2024, after which the number of polio cases in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a in the year 2024 has increased to 21, while 69 polio cases were reported across the country in 2024.
According to the Health Department, it has been decided to run the first anti-polio campaign of this year in KP from February 13, during which the target of vaccinating more than six million children against polio has been set.
It is pertinent to note that the polio virus has been controlled in most countries of the world, but Pakistan and Afghanistan are the two countries where this virus is still found.
